Default Bluetooth problem

Hello. Just resantly start to get a problem on my 2014 RX350 hands free bluetooth phone. While i'm on the phone and receiving second call (call waiting) sound from car speakers disappeared and goes to my handset. Checked with HTC technical support and Lexus tech. could not solve this problem. Any ideas? Also while you guys on the phone and not moving, on navigation screen what do you see "handset" or "hands free" button? Because I have "handset" and I think it is spouse to be "hands free". Have you tried doing a hard reset on the phone and see if that fixes it? When you come to a stop, you will see a "handset" button appear. This is simply to transfer the call to your phone.
